Another question. I was going through the KH instruction and found the third seat between the gunners' seats. I spent a day searching the internet and it doesn't look correct. Based on what I found there should be no seat at all. And for sure not facing fwd but eventually aft. Correct?

4 hours ago, HeavyArty said:

A rear-facing third seat is sometimes installed on Army UH-60s as a Squad Leader seat (like below).  I have never seen one on an HH-60G though. 

 

UH-60A_38.jpg

 

 

It's possible to rotate the H-bar to the opposite position, so you can have this center seat facing to the front. I used to call it "child punishment spot" and we used for some trainning stuff at my unit. It was just like a child punishment spot for instructor pilots as it was hard to evacuate in emergency and visibility is pretty bad. I doubt someone use it at real stuff. It's more commom to have it facing backward for troop commander. You also have a telephone-like PTT from a roof panel, so he can talk to the pilots using his combat gear.

There is this picture on Prime Portal showing the center seat forward.  However note that there is no right side seat.  I can’t imagine all three seats would be fitted in the way that the HK instructions show them with the center seat forward as there would be almost no way to get in/out of it since it’s boxed in from all sides.  Seems likely that if the center seat is fitted facing forward, at least one of the side seats would be missing.

Looks great.  The FRIES rig fits in perfectly.  One note. Kitty Hawk omitted the three small triangular supports on the starboard side of the ceiling.  In your pic, there are three tringular roof spars on the oustide part of the left side.  These should also be present on the right side.

Lovely work! See you added the chipping around the stanchion wells, you should also put some steel color on the stubs in the well, they are what the seat stanchions and other things attach to and the paint wears off immediately!

 

As to the 3rd seat, it could be for an observer, and to get out you'd get up and go with either CC or gunner. No biggie.
